Program (Vol. 2, No. 59) for "The Manxman" performed by James O'Neil and company at the Century Theatre, Jackson, Mississippi, beginning February 17, 1903. Construction of the Century Theatre at 520 E. Capitol Street began in 1900, hence the name, and it opened in 1901. Seating was listed at 1,475. Various operators over the life span include, Paramount-Publix, Paramount-Richards and Paramount-Gulf States. The Century Theatre was in operation until the early 1950s when the seating capacity had been reduced to 900. The building was demolished in the early 1960s.
